9th Wonder's record label, It's A Wonderful World Music Group, recently delivered the second offering from their Jamla Is The Squad sequel titled Jamla Is The Squad II. The album saw label members Rapsody, Actual Proof, Heather Victoria, Reuben Vincent, and GQ all have a hand in the body of work. One of the standout songs on the project is a track by Big K.R.I.T called Knocking At My Door which features David Banner and Jakk Jo.
If you are a fan of 90's gangsta rap then press play and let these three rapper's soothing voices over a boom bap instrumental bring you some blissful nostalgic memories. The song sees the three rappers tell the classic tale of being a drug dealer on the neighbourhood block.
